How can I protect my plants naturaly from insects?

Use 1 tablespoon of mild soap (like dish soap or castile soap) to 1 cup of vegetable oil. Mix everything together. Add 2 tablespoons of the oil mix to 1 quart of water and pour into a spray bottle. Spray the top and bottoms of each leaf where insects are dwelling, as well the stems if necessary. Depending on how long it takes to become certified organic, a farm’s certification can take between 1 and 3 years. What does in-conversion mean? In-conversion refers to the time that a farmer must go through before they can become fully certified organic. National Organic Program standards specify that organic ground must transition from conventional to natural within three year. So whatever is grown on that ground during that time, though farmed organically, must be sold as conventional. It would be difficult to argue that organic gardening is bad. Organic gardening is a term used to designate that the flowers, herbs or vegetables have not been subjected to any chemical or synthetic fertilizers or herbicides. This distinction also includes how they were treated in the production process. It is important to maintain a clean garden. First, removing diseased or dead leaves and plants will help to prevent disease spread and keep plants from trying revive dying parts. Consistent upkeep will make it easier to clean up after the season is over. It is important to have soil that is well-enriched and stable in pH. DIY organic soil tests can be done online or at your local garden center to determine the soil’s pH.
